Output 91ebc29b7d5c969d69dacc9d5e1631ee1bbc5d95cceda088352a146f31a2be71:3

value
13984656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ae5d29d532de0f6ca9995e8e3f7c6ce2992b043 OP_EQUAL
address
M8tnJiAWspwnKoJtPdCQzV8qDe2uRXLrvj
transaction
91ebc29b7d5c969d69dacc9d5e1631ee1bbc5d95cceda088352a146f31a2be71
spent
true